Retrograde Amnesia
A condition in which people lose the ability to access memories they had before a brain injury.
New Memories
Information or experiences that have been recently encoded into an individual's memory system.
Anterograde Amnesia
A condition in which people lose the ability to form new memories after experiencing a brain injury.
Retrograde Amnesia
A loss of memory for events that occurred before a certain point in time, often due to brain injury or diseases.
